Mid-Southern Bancorp, Inc is currently in a long term uptrend where the price is trading 9.3% above its 200 day moving average.
From a valuation standpoint, the stock is 28.3% cheaper than other stocks from the Financial Services sector with a price to sales ratio of 6.5.
Mid-Southern Bancorp, Inc's total revenue rose by 1.5% to $2M since the same quarter in the previous year.
Its net income has increased by 2.0% to $200K since the same quarter in the previous year.
Finally, its free cash flow grew by 38.3% to $459K since the same quarter in the previous year.
Based on the above factors, Mid-Southern Bancorp, Inc gets an overall score of 5/5.

Mid-Southern Bancorp, Inc. operates as the holding company for Mid-Southern Savings Bank, FSB that provides various banking products and services to individuals and business customers. It accepts various deposit products, including checking, savings, money market, and demand accounts, as well as certificates of deposit and term deposits. The company also offers loans secured by first mortgages on one- to four-family residences, including home equity loans and lines of credit; commercial and multifamily real estate loans; construction loans secured by single-family residences; commercial and multifamily real estate loans; land and lot loans; commercial business loans; consumer loans, including new and used manufactured homes, automobiles and truck, boats, and motorcycles and recreational vehicle loans; loans secured by savings deposits and other personal loans; and unsecured consumer loans. In addition, it holds and manages an investment securities portfolio. The company provides its products and services through its main office in Salem; and through its branch offices located in Mitchell and Orleans, Indiana, as well as through loan production offices located in New Albany, Indiana and Louisville, Kentucky. The company was founded in 1886 and is headquartered in Salem, Indiana.
